Why Indian Valve Manufacturers Are Becoming Global Supply Chain Leaders

Why Indian Valve Manufacturers Are Becoming Global Supply Chain Leaders

In the rapidly evolving world of industrial manufacturing, valves play a crucial role in controlling and regulating the flow of liquids, gases, and slurries across multiple sectors — from oil & gas and petrochemicals to water treatment and power generation. As global industries continue to grow and demand higher efficiency, Indian valve manufacturers are emerging as key players in the international supply chain.

Today, India is not just a competitive market for valves — it is becoming a global hub for high-quality, cost-effective, and technologically advanced valve solutions. In this article, we explore why Indian valve manufacturers are gaining recognition worldwide and how they are reshaping global supply chains.

  1. Competitive Pricing with No Compromise on Quality

One of the key factors behind the global success of Indian valve manufacturers is their ability to offer competitive pricing without compromising on product quality. Thanks to lower labour costs, advanced manufacturing infrastructure, and government support through the “Make in India” initiative, Indian companies are able to produce high-quality valves at significantly lower costs compared to European or American counterparts.

Indian manufacturers also offer custom valve solutions tailored to specific industry needs, giving them an edge over standard off-the-shelf suppliers.

  1. Strong Focus on International Standards and Certifications

To compete in global markets, Indian valve manufacturers have invested heavily in meeting international quality standards. Many of them are certified under:

  • API (American Petroleum Institute)
  • ISO 9001
  • CE (Conformité Européenne)
  • ATEX for explosive atmospheres
  • PED (Pressure Equipment Directive)

By complying with these global norms, Indian manufacturers reassure international buyers about the safety, performance, and reliability of their products.

  1. Strategic Geographic Advantage & Export Capabilities

India’s strategic location and well-developed port infrastructure make it a favourable destination for international buyers looking for timely and cost-effective shipments. Leading valve manufacturers in India are already exporting their products to:

  • United States
  • Middle East (UAE, Saudi Arabia)
  • Africa
  • Southeast Asia
  • Europe

Many Indian companies have dedicated export departments, and some even maintain overseas warehouses or distribution partnerships to support faster delivery and after-sales service.

  1. Technological Advancements & Smart Valve Integration

With the rise of Industry 4.0, the demand for automated and smart valves has grown. Indian manufacturers are integrating IoT (Internet of Things), sensors, and automation technology into their valve systems to improve real-time monitoring, predictive maintenance, and process efficiency.

As industries move toward digitization, Indian companies are evolving to offer intelligent valve solutions that compete with global giants.

  1. Government Support and “Make in India” Drive

The Indian government’s “Make in India” campaign has significantly boosted the manufacturing sector. With policy reforms, tax incentives, and infrastructure development, the valve industry is reaping the benefits of this national initiative.

In addition, trade agreements and export promotion councils like EEPC India (Engineering Export Promotion Council) further support Indian valve manufacturers in reaching international markets.

  1. Trusted Global Partnerships and OEM Collaborations

Many leading Indian valve manufacturers are forming O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) partnerships with international brands, supplying them with valves under private labels or joint ventures. This trust is a clear indicator of India’s growing stature in the global valve supply chain.
